Fees Rules

  •  St. Francis School receives no government or private aid and fees realized from students is the only source of revenue. To keep up with the rising costs and salary raises, fees have to be adjusted from time to time.
  • Tuition fees are to be paid for all 12 months of the year and be paid in installments or in advance.
  •  Pupils whose fees are long overdue may be barred from sitting for any examination and are liable to have their names struck off the rolls.
  • Fees are collected at the local Bank specified b the school. Kindly see the instructions given in the fee book.
  •  Tuition fees must be paid by the 25th of every month, failing which a late fee will be levied from fee defaulters.
  • Parents will kindly save the receipt issued to them in proof of payment if needed.
  • Fees for February and March shall be paid in February.
  • No student shall be allowed to sit for the final examination unless all fees and fines are paid.
  • Fees for the Board Examination will be paid separately.
